Overview
 
As an Associate on the construction management team, your role will include oversight and management of
development and construction projects throughout our clients’ portfolios. This will include coordination with
partners, consultants, the asset management team, as well as direct client facing responsibilities. This is an exciting opportunity to join a growing team that is involved in all aspects of the development and construction life cycle.
• Support the construction and asset management team with deals involving construction or capital 
expenditure projects; 
• Analyze construction progress while identifying potential risks, opportunities, and concerns; 
• Prepare comprehensive cost and design review reporting for development projects; 
• Research and analyze market trends with respect to current and anticipated costs of material and 
labor; 
• For debt deals, conduct monthly site visits to ongoing projects and prepare monitoring reports; 
• Manage lender draw and pay application processes with client and asset management teams;
• Liaison with operating partners, borrowers, and leading members of the asset management team to 
ensure business plan execution; 
• Consistently assess the value of reengineering a project versus time and scheduling constraints, saving 
costs without affecting the integrity of the project. Effectively weigh the cost/benefits to the overall project and customer experience; and
• Develop institutional knowledge for the firm through case studies and contributing to an internal database of project information.

  • A minimum of 5 years' relevant experience
  • General contracting, developer, construction management, architectural, or engineering experience preferred; client-facing experience preferred
  • Experience with the following software/technology: 
    o Proficient in Microsoft Office Suite, Adobe Acrobat or BlueBeam
    o Construction scheduling software (ex. Microsoft Project, Primavera P6, etc.)
    o Construction/project management software (ex. Procore, CMiC, BuilderTrend/CoConstruct, 
    Smartsheet, etc.)
    o Construction technologies such as BIM, AutoCAD, SketchUp, BlueBeam
    o Integrated Project Delivery (IPD), Lean Construction, Push-Pull Planning
  • Experience with standard general contractor and consultant contract forms
  • Experience with running the bidding/solicitation and vendor selection process
  • Experience navigating the entitlement and planning process
  • Bachelor’s Degree required, preferably in construction management, engineering, or architecture
  • PMP, LEED Certification preferred
